Centrifugal casting process

Centrifugal casting process

Application of centrifugal casting: Castings with significant production benefits include: ① Bimetallic cast iron roll; ② Heating furnace bottom heat-resistant steel roller table; ③ Special steel seamless steel pipe; ④ Brake drum, piston ring blank, copper alloy worm gear; ⑤ Special shaped castings such as impellers, metal false teeth, gold and silver mesons, small valves and cast aluminum motor rotors. Centrifugal casting was first used to produce cast pipes, and then this process developed rapidly. Two main factors determining the production cost of castings

Two main factors determining the production cost of castings

The manufacturing costs of different castings in each process are not completely the same, but some links have very small differences, which can be calculated according to the average level. We should pay attention to those factors that have a greater impact on the cost of castings. The main factors leading to the cost difference in the casting production process are as follows: 1. Process yield. Process yield, also known as yield, is the percentage of the actual casting weight in the pouring weight.
